Interpret image files
You can use Interpret to interpret supported image files. Note that this is not the same as interpreting images from the Scan module. When you use the Scan module (Internal), Scan has already saved the images in Kofax ReadSoft Entrance' database. When you interpret image files (Import document image files), the images have not entered the system yet (see note).
To interpret multi-page documents or documents with appendices, the images must be in multi-image files.
- Open or create the job description.
- Select the Source settings for the Interpret job description.
- Select Import document image files as the document source.
- Click Configure and specify the source directory and other instructions.
- If the image files you want to interpret do not have TIFF format, choose another type from the Files of type list box. You can edit the Files of type specification.
- Click OK in the Configure image file source and destinations dialog.
- Click References and specify what happens to reference files during transfer.
- Click OK to close the Job description dialog.

Access the names of the files
If you select Import document image files and you want the transaction to contain the names of the files, include the system variables #Imagefile and #Imagefile2 in the transaction description.
